# TideScope widget — production env for the Harrowick Pier deployment.
# Tide predictions refresh every 20 minutes from the Moonsail feed;
# TIDE_REFRESH_MIN must stay at 20 or the upstream quota trips.
# WIDGET_TZ is fixed to the pier's local zone — do not change it during
# a release, cached charts will mislabel high tide. Embed origin checks
# are enforced via ALLOWED_HOSTS. The feed credential is set on the
# line that follows.

secret setting of kagep-kajep: ARCHIVE_KEY3=481

Subject: Handover — CrashChute pipeline

Hi Rowan,

Handing over the CrashChute crash-report pipeline ahead of the Fernbright 4.2 release. Ingest is healthy, but symbolication for the new build lags until the symbol upload job finishes — expect roughly an hour of unsymbolicated reports post-release. Please hold any go/no-go judgments until then. If anything looks off during the window, reach the pipeline on-call at the address below.

escalation mailbox, kaweg-kahif: druwyn.sordor@nelvroworks.corp

#
# This file configures the counter daemon that aggregates turnstile ticks
# from all 64 gates and pushes five-second rollups to the ops dashboard.
# Do not change the poll interval without confirming with the arena ops
# lead; anything under two seconds overloads the gate controllers.
# Rotation policy: this file is regenerated at every release cut, so
# local edits will be lost. The daemon authenticates to the rollup
# endpoint with a shared secret, which must appear on the next line.

secret setting of tajof-bahif: COURIER_KEY3=65d

Hey — handing off the formula sandbox work on Calcwright before I rotate to the Perch team. Quick recap: user-supplied formulas run in an isolated evaluator with a hard AST depth limit and no I/O builtins. Don't be tempted to whitelist more functions without checking the recursion guard; that's how the Tellwood incident happened. Timeouts are enforced per-expression, not per-request, which surprises everyone at least once. The current sandbox settings for the staging cluster are as follows.

deployment values, kadug-fawip:
[fenath]
port = 9200
region = north-3
host = fenath.lumicworks.corp
timeout_ms = 250
retries = 7